Constipation is a condition where bowel movements become infrequent or difficult, often causing discomfort and disruption to daily routines. Most individuals experience constipation at some point. Symptoms include infrequent, hard, or painful stools, a feeling of incomplete evacuation, bloating, and occasional nausea. Causes can range from dietary changes, dehydration, stress, to underlying health issues. Treatment focuses on restoring regularity through increased water intake, fiber-rich foods, and avoiding suppression of the urge. In persistent cases, medical consultation is essential for proper diagnosis and tailored medication. Timely intervention can prevent complications and promote digestive health.
